What you will find is a whole lot of plastic. The boat, named Plastiki, is made entirely out of recycled plastic. This eco-friendly boat is going to travel around the world by water to raise awareness about the green issues that we are facing in the world today.

The boat belongs to David Mayer de Rothschild. He is a British environmentalist who has done a lot of work to raise awareness about green issues throughout the world. In 2005 he founded an organization called Adventure Ecology. He has become well-known for the various interesting adventures that he takes with this organization. For example, he spent time with a filmmaking crew in a rain forest in Ecuador to raise awareness about green issues affecting the rain forests there.

This plastic boat is his latest adventure in awareness-raising. He plans to sail it out to a place known as Plastic Island. This is a floating pile of trash that exists in the South Pacific. It’s there because of the waste that we make in this country and he wants people to know about it. Making the boat out of recycled plastic was the icing on the cake of this plan.
